How much do part time medical appointment setter j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 18,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time medical appointment setter in the United States is $24.26,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.87 and $29.81 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a part time medical appointment setter do?

A Part Time Medical Appointment Setter is responsible for scheduling patient appointments, confirming bookings, and managing cancellations or rescheduling requests for medical offices or healthcare providers. They typically communicate with patients over the phone or via email, gather relevant information, and ensure appointments are accurately entered into scheduling systems. This role may also involve verifying insurance information and providing basic information about services offered. Working part-time, they help maintain an organized and efficient appointment calendar to support smooth operations in a healthcare setting.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time medical appointment setter,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Medical Appointment Setter, you need strong communication skills, attention to detail, and experience with scheduling or customer service,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with medical scheduling software, electronic health record (EHR) systems, and basic office technology is typically required. Outstanding interpersonal skills, patience, and professionalism help you effectively interact with patients and healthcare staff. These abilities are crucial for ensuring accurate scheduling, positive patient experiences, and smooth clinic operations.

What are some common challenges faced by part time medical appointment setters, and how can they be overcome?

Part time medical appointment setters often encounter challenges such as managing high call volumes, handling sensitive patient information, and dealing with last-minute schedule changes. To overcome these, it’s important to develop strong organizational skills, maintain clear communication with both patients and healthcare staff, and become comfortable using electronic health record (EHR) systems. Regular training and staying updated on office protocols can also help you adapt quickly and provide excellent service in a fast-paced environment.

What is the difference between Part Time Medical Appointment Setter vs Medical Administrative Assistant?

AspectPart Time Medical Appointment SetterMedical Administrative Assistant
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; training in scheduling softwareHigh school diploma; additional administrative or medical office training
Work EnvironmentRemote or office-based, focusing on scheduling callsOffice setting, handling various administrative tasks
Employer & IndustryMedical clinics, telehealth companies, healthcare providersHospitals, clinics, healthcare offices
Job FocusScheduling patient appointments via calls or onlineManaging patient records, billing, and general admin

While both roles support healthcare operations, a Part Time Medical Appointment Setter primarily focuses on scheduling patient appointments, often remotely, whereas a Medical Administrative Assistant handles broader administrative tasks within a healthcare facility. The appointment setter role is more specialized in communication and scheduling, making it ideal for those seeking flexible, part-time work in healthcare support.

How do I become a part time medical appointment setter?

To become a part-time medical appointment setter, you typically need strong communication skills, basic computer proficiency, and familiarity with scheduling software. Many positions require a high school diploma or equivalent, and some employers may prefer previous customer service or healthcare experience. Training is often provided on the job, and flexible schedules are common in part-time roles.
